Highest Russian population share, Pennsylvania counties

Pennsylvania counties ranked by the share of all residents who are Russian ancestry (2023 American Community Survey). A concentration measure: Russian residents as a percentage of total population. This list covers the 67 counties in Pennsylvania that qualify, ranked against each other statewide.
